Ernemann is one of the monuments of German photographic industry. Heinrich Ernemann based his company in 1889. 250 colleagues worked in his workshops of Dresden at the end of the years 1800 and they were some 3000 in 1923, year which can be regarded as representative the apogee of the brand since the economic recession of the years 1920 led Ernemann to amalgamate with ICA, Goerz and Contessa-Nettel in 1926 to live again under Zeiss name
Ernemann belongs to these manufacturers who built the entirety of the items of their production: body, optics, shutter. It developed, also, an important production of materials for the cinema.
Heag V is a folding camera with plates of format 6 X 8.5
Superb manufacture of the metal body sheathed leather.
It is provided with a lens Ernemann Doppel Anastigmat “Dilar” 1: 6.8 F=10,5cm, shutter Chronos>C< of 1' with the 1/300ème
This body comprises scales of adjustment of the distances in feet.
The camera is curiously equipped with the part viewfinder whom one finds on Ermanox. This viewfinder does it have added or is it of origin?
